Shell Recharge Solutions is seeking a Lead, IT Security, Delivery & Compliance!
Shell Recharge Solutions is looking for a Corporate IT lead to join our team and be responsible for analyzing current IT systems and assets, recommending, and implementing solutions and upgrades, and leading the development, management, and monitoring of SRS’ global compliance of privacy-related obligations and activities. Architectural security, operational controls and certification are all critical to our success and you will play a central role across our engineering team, customers, partners, and our community.
What you’ll do:
- Maintain essential IT infrastructure, including operating systems, security tools, applications, servers, email systems, laptops, desktops, software, and hardware
- Work in close partnership with Shell to ensure Shell Recharge Solution’s regulatory compliance and to resolve any audit issues. Accountable for achieving and maintaining ongoing compliance.
- Manage the integration of the Shell Control Framework, Ethics and Compliance program, and Risk Management; responsible for deployment and management of these frameworks across SRS locations
- Identify and resolve potential IT compliance issues ensuring alignment with standards or developing requirements based on findings.
- Oversee, implement, and manage all information security compliance across the organization, in line with binding corporate rules, ISO standards, and other controls.
- Regularly analyze departmental needs, identify vulnerabilities, and boost productivity, efficiency, and accuracy to impact business decisions and make recommendations
- Ensure network components work together seamlessly to meet business needs, using their full range of capabilities.
- Consult senior-level stakeholders across the entire organization to identify business and technology needs and to optimize the use of information technology.
- Develop and implement strategy as it relates to the organization's IT infrastructure (computer and information systems, security, compliance, communication systems)
- Develop and execute disaster planning and maintain data backups.
- Lead InfoSec compliance audits and risk assessments communicate results to information security stakeholders or business partners and ensure remediation of outstanding issues.
- Research and evaluate emerging technologies, hardware, and software.
- Uphold security practices in policy and delivery.
